Ravensbrück Memorial

Highlight • Historical Site

Here was the largest German women's concentration camp. In 1941 a men's camp was attached, and in 1942 the "Uckermark youth protection camp".
Today the Ravensbrück memorial near Fürstenberg is located here.

Bredereiche Lock

Highlight • Structure

A first lock was built from 1737 to 1739. A new lock was built next to the old lock between 1950 and 1952. It overcomes a height difference of 3.20 meters.
